The graph shows the changes in the impact factor of Journal of Neurochemistry and its corresponding percentile for the sake of comparison with the entire literature. Impact Factor is the most common scientometric index, which is defined by the number of citations of papers in two preceding years divided by the number of papers published in those years.

How influential is Journal of Neurochemistry in terms of citations?

Based on the citation analysis of 28,610 articles Journal of Neurochemistry has published so far, 3% of its articles have received no citation at all. 322 articles (about 1% of the total articles) have received only one citation. 4.53% of the articles (3583) have received over 100 citations.
